CHESTER, Pa. – The Lehigh men’s lacrosse team was recognized at the MLL Semifinals at PPL Park Saturday for its back-to-back Patriot League Championships. The ceremony came between the first and second quarters of the second game of the day featuring the Hamilton Nationals against the Chesapeake Bayhawks.

In 2009, Adam O’Neill, Harry Alford and Thomas Alford launched Lacrosse Playground as the preeminent site for lacrosse gearheads. For years Lacrosse Playground provided lacrosse fans with tutorials and tips on how to string a lacrosse head, up-close looks at the gear the top players used and sneak peeks at equipment and uniforms before they were released. More than 10 years and millions of visits later, Lacrosse Playground has relaunched with a focus on storytelling.
